以文本方式查看主题

-  Foxtable(狐表)  (http://foxtable.com/bbs/index.asp)
--  专家坐堂  (http://foxtable.com/bbs/list.asp?boardid=2)
----  [讨论]表里的自动编号问题请教  (http://foxtable.com/bbs/dispbbs.asp?boardid=2&id=139978)

--  作者:lhfu
--  发布时间:2019/8/27 8:38:00
--  [讨论]表里的自动编号问题请教
我在表格里,第一列用表达式生成了带字母+数字的自动编号,但它有一个问题,就是删除掉其中已生成编号的一行,它下一行不会跟着改变(例如删除第十行,第十一行编号还是为11,它不会自动进行增减,新增一行的话,它会顺着编号连带下去的),这个问题应该怎么解决,请各位老师指导一下,谢谢!

图片点击可在新窗口打开查看此主题相关图片如下:序号.jpg
图片点击可在新窗口打开查看


--  作者:有点蓝
--  发布时间:2019/8/27 8:50:00
--  
这种用法没有办法解决,自动编号只能递增,无法回收使用。


除了特殊业务之外,基本编号都无法保证一定是相连的。其实编号是否相连没有多大意义,如果编号随便就跟着变更,很多使用编号进行关联的地方都得跟着变,不然就会产生混乱。假如有1000W行的数据,删除了第一行,确定要把后面的999W行的编号都改一改?业务混乱不说,效率呢!
[此贴子已经被作者于2019/8/27 8:53:35编辑过]